From the studies I've read, NAPA Gold (aka wix) are the best filters to use. The k&n and mobil 1 filters are supposed to be quite good as well. Fram from what I understand lacks a good filtration efficiency of small particles, unless you get the HP1 racing filter, which is supposed to be a fairly good filter.
